Market Insight:

Devonport is a well-established regional centre with a diverse demographic base supporting its residential market. Demand is driven by a mix of family types seeking entry-level affordability and established housing. The house market has demonstrated robust capital growth, significantly outpacing the unit segment, and properties are transacting with relative speed, indicating solid buyer appetite. Future growth is underpinned by its role as a key service hub, though market conditions show variability in selling times, presenting a balanced but nuanced opportunity.
